## N+1 Fix — Reviewer Notes

The Orchid API's `projects { members }` field issued one query per project. We added a batch loader keyed on project ID; resolvers now collect IDs and fetch in a single `IN` query. Verify query count drops to 2 in the test log. Run the benchmark against the local database using the connection string below.

database URL for bahop-yagep: mssql://sildor_svc:35ha7jz@db-fb6d.nelvrodyn.example:5432/casath

Onboarding: Gallerine audio-guide app. New eng joins the Tourcast squad. Clone the mono-repo, run the bootstrap script, verify the Wexhall Museum demo tour plays offline. Deploys go through the Lantern pipeline; staging only until week two. Builds must be signed before upload. Use the key below when configuring your local signer.

release key, kagag-taweg: bky4_VgyJ

## 2.8.1 — Setting renamed

In the Murrelet Audio Guide backend, `TOUR_SYNC_KEY` has been renamed to `EXHIBIT_SYNC_SECRET` to match the new exhibit-scoped sync model. The old name is read for one more release with a deprecation warning in the logs, so watch for it during rotation. On-call: after pulling this release, add the renamed entry to `.env` as follows.

vault entry, fawif-tadup: COURIER_KEY29=fba3dedb47dad65bab6e255d088f1

### Changelog — v4.2.0

Aligned defaults between the Lumen-JS and Lumen-Go SDKs. Retry backoff, pagination size, and timeout semantics now match; Go previously retried 5x, JS 3x — both now 4x. Streaming is enabled by default in both. Breaking for anyone relying on the old Go retry count. New shared defaults, as applied server-side, are listed below.

config for yahof-tajop:
zorath:
  pin: 7493
  metrics_host: metrics.zorath.tolvaqsys.internal
  tenant: praiel
  seal: seal_fd9cd4f1